Subject: Nightly reindex cut-over — done!

Hi support folks,

The nightly Quillseek reindex now runs on the new Larkspur cluster. The old job is disabled, so ignore any stale alerts from it through Friday. Search results may look slightly fresher in the mornings — that's expected. For troubleshooting, the reindex job now runs with the settings below.

settings of tawep-kafof:
[istael]
host = istael.zemvarcorp.corp
user = istael_svc
database = istael_prod

### Key Ceremony Checklist — Item 7 (CastLint Validator, Plugin Signing)

Before you can sign plugins for the CastLint podcast feed validator, the ceremony coordinator must confirm that both witnesses have verified the hardware token serials and that the sealed envelope from the previous ceremony remains intact. Record the verification time in the ceremony log. Then initialize the signing enclave with `castlint-ceremony init`, which prompts for the shared recovery passphrase. For this ceremony cycle, the passphrase is:

strongbox words: druiel-frador-brieth-druys-fenys-zorwyn-zorael

Signature verification failed on build 4471 of the Cobbleplan query planner. The regression fix for the nested-join cost estimate was bundled into a hotfix artifact, but the verifier rejected it — the artifact was signed against the retired October chain. Blocking the 2.9.3 release until re-signed. Re-sign the hotfix artifact with the key below.

deploy key for kahag-kagaf: bky9_uLYdkfG6Z

Subject: Gridwright cut-over complete

Welcome aboard. Last night we migrated the Gridwright crossword generator from the old Perlin cluster to the Sableview environment. Puzzle templates, dictionary shards, and the clue-ranking model all moved cleanly; only the nightly export job needed rescheduling. Please verify the generator health dashboard before making changes. For reference, the current production settings are as follows.

settings of fahag-haduf:
[ulaox]
port = 8443
region = south-2
host = ulaox.lumiccorp.internal
timeout_ms = 500
retries = 8